Why Choose an Accredited Online MBA Degree?

Accreditation is a crucial factor when considering an online MBA program. It serves as a quality assurance mechanism, indicating that the program meets specific standards and has undergone rigorous evaluation by an independent accrediting agency. Choosing an accredited program offers numerous advantages:

Recognition and Reputation

Accredited online MBA programs are recognized and respected by employers, industry professionals, and other academic institutions. Graduating from an accredited program enhances your credibility and marketability in the job market. Employers often prioritize candidates with degrees from accredited institutions, as it demonstrates that the program has met established quality benchmarks.

Quality of Education

Accreditation signifies that the program adheres to specific academic standards, including curriculum design, faculty qualifications, and student support services. Accredited programs are committed to providing a high-quality educational experience that prepares students for the challenges of the business world. They invest in experienced faculty, relevant course materials, and innovative teaching methodologies.

Transferability of Credits

If you plan to pursue further education, such as a doctoral degree, credits earned from an accredited online MBA program are more likely to be accepted by other institutions. Accreditation ensures that the curriculum and academic rigor are comparable to those of traditional on-campus programs, facilitating the transfer of credits.

Financial Aid Eligibility

Many financial aid programs, including federal student loans, require that the institution be accredited. Enrolling in an accredited online MBA program increases your eligibility for various financial aid options, making the degree more accessible.

Career Advancement Opportunities

An accredited online MBA degree can significantly enhance your career prospects. It equips you with the knowledge, skills, and network necessary to advance in your current role or pursue new opportunities in management, leadership, and entrepreneurship. Employers often view an MBA from an accredited program as a valuable asset, signaling your commitment to professional development and your ability to contribute to the organization’s success.

Types of Accreditation for Online MBA Programs

Accreditation for online MBA programs can be categorized into two main types: regional accreditation and specialized accreditation. Understanding the differences between these types is crucial in making an informed decision.

Regional Accreditation

Regional accreditation is the broader type of accreditation, focusing on the overall quality and integrity of the institution. It is granted by regional accrediting bodies, such as the Higher Learning Commission (HLC) or the Southern Association of Colleges and Schools Commission on Colleges (SACSCOC). Regional accreditation indicates that the institution as a whole meets established standards for academic quality, financial stability, and ethical practices. While regional accreditation is important, it doesn’t specifically evaluate the quality of the business programs offered.

Specialized Accreditation (Business-Specific)

Specialized accreditation, also known as programmatic accreditation, focuses specifically on the quality of the business programs offered by the institution. The most prestigious and widely recognized specialized accreditation for MBA programs is granted by the Association to Advance Collegiate Schools of Business (AACSB). AACSB accreditation is considered the gold standard for business schools worldwide. Other reputable specialized accrediting bodies include the Accreditation Council for Business Schools and Programs (ACBSP) and the International Accreditation Council for Business Education (IACBE). These accreditations signify that the business programs meet rigorous standards for curriculum, faculty qualifications, student learning outcomes, and continuous improvement.

When choosing an online MBA program, prioritize programs that hold specialized accreditation from AACSB, ACBSP, or IACBE. These accreditations demonstrate a commitment to excellence in business education and ensure that the program meets the highest standards of quality.

Choosing the Right Accredited Online MBA Program

Selecting the right accredited online MBA program is a significant decision that requires careful consideration of your individual goals, career aspirations, and personal circumstances. Here are some key factors to consider:

Accreditation Status

As emphasized earlier, accreditation is paramount. Verify that the program holds accreditation from a reputable accrediting body, preferably AACSB, ACBSP, or IACBE. Check the accrediting agency’s website to confirm the program’s accreditation status and review any accreditation reports or public statements.

Program Format and Flexibility

Online MBA programs offer varying levels of flexibility and different formats. Some programs are fully online, while others may incorporate occasional on-campus residencies or hybrid learning options. Consider your work schedule, family responsibilities, and learning style when choosing a program format. Look for programs that offer flexible course schedules, asynchronous learning options, and multiple start dates throughout the year.

Curriculum and Specializations

Evaluate the program’s curriculum to ensure that it aligns with your career goals and interests. Consider the core courses offered, the availability of specializations or concentrations, and the program’s emphasis on practical application and real-world case studies. Some popular MBA specializations include finance, marketing, human resources, supply chain management, and entrepreneurship.

Faculty Expertise

Research the faculty members who teach in the online MBA program. Look for faculty with extensive industry experience, relevant research publications, and a strong commitment to teaching. Consider the faculty’s expertise in your area of interest and their availability for student support and mentorship.

Technology and Learning Platform

The quality of the online learning platform and the technology used to deliver the program can significantly impact your learning experience. Look for programs that utilize user-friendly learning management systems (LMS), interactive online tools, and robust technical support. Consider whether the program offers access to online libraries, research databases, and other resources.

Student Support Services

A supportive learning environment is crucial for success in an online MBA program. Look for programs that offer comprehensive student support services, including academic advising, career counseling, technical assistance, and online tutoring. Consider whether the program provides opportunities for networking with faculty, alumni, and fellow students through online forums, virtual events, or mentorship programs.

Cost and Financial Aid

The cost of an online MBA program can vary significantly depending on the institution, program format, and duration. Research the tuition fees, mandatory fees, and other associated costs. Explore available financial aid options, including scholarships, grants, and student loans. Compare the costs and benefits of different programs to determine the best value for your investment.

Program Reputation and Rankings

While rankings should not be the sole determinant, they can provide insights into a program’s reputation and quality. Consider reputable ranking publications, such as U.S. News & World Report, The Financial Times, and Bloomberg Businessweek. However, remember that rankings are just one factor to consider, and they may not fully reflect the program’s suitability for your individual needs and goals.

Alumni Network

A strong alumni network can be a valuable asset for career advancement and networking opportunities. Research the program’s alumni network and consider the size, geographic distribution, and industry representation of the alumni base. Look for programs that actively engage alumni through networking events, mentorship programs, and career resources.

Maximizing Your Online MBA Experience

Once you’ve chosen an accredited online MBA program, it’s essential to actively engage in your studies and make the most of the learning opportunities available. Here are some strategies for maximizing your online MBA experience:

Time Management and Organization

Effective time management and organization are crucial for success in an online MBA program. Create a study schedule that fits your lifestyle and allocate specific time slots for coursework, assignments, and reading. Utilize tools such as calendars, to-do lists, and project management software to stay organized and on track.

Active Participation

Engage actively in online discussions, group projects, and virtual class sessions. Participate in online forums, share your insights, and ask questions. Collaborate effectively with your classmates and contribute to a supportive learning environment. Active participation enhances your learning and helps you build valuable relationships with your peers and faculty.

Networking Opportunities

Take advantage of networking opportunities offered by the program, such as online forums, virtual events, and mentorship programs. Connect with faculty, alumni, and fellow students to expand your professional network. Attend industry events and conferences to learn about current trends and connect with potential employers.

Seek Support When Needed

Don’t hesitate to seek help from faculty, academic advisors, or student support services when you encounter challenges. Utilize online tutoring services, attend virtual office hours, and participate in study groups. Proactively address any academic or technical issues to ensure a smooth learning experience.

Apply Your Learning to Real-World Scenarios

Look for opportunities to apply your learning to real-world scenarios. Participate in case studies, simulations, and projects that allow you to apply your knowledge and skills to practical business problems. Consider volunteering or interning in a related field to gain hands-on experience and enhance your resume.

Stay Current with Industry Trends

The business world is constantly evolving, so it’s essential to stay current with industry trends and developments. Read industry publications, attend webinars, and follow thought leaders on social media. Continuously update your knowledge and skills to remain competitive in the job market.

Build Your Personal Brand

An online MBA program provides an excellent opportunity to build your personal brand and showcase your expertise. Create a professional online presence through platforms such as LinkedIn and Twitter. Share your insights, engage in industry discussions, and network with professionals in your field.

Leverage Career Services

Take advantage of the career services offered by the program, such as resume workshops, mock interviews, and job search assistance. Work with career counselors to develop a career plan, identify potential job opportunities, and refine your interviewing skills. Attend career fairs and networking events to connect with potential employers.

The Future of Online MBA Education

The landscape of online MBA education is continuously evolving, driven by technological advancements, changing student expectations, and the increasing demand for flexible learning options. Several trends are shaping the future of online MBA programs:

Increased Use of Technology

Online MBA programs are increasingly incorporating advanced technologies, such as artificial intelligence (AI), virtual reality (VR), and augmented reality (AR), to enhance the learning experience. AI-powered tutoring systems can provide personalized feedback and support to students. VR and AR can create immersive learning environments for simulations and case studies.

Personalized Learning

Online MBA programs are moving towards personalized learning approaches, tailoring the curriculum and learning experience to individual student needs and goals. Adaptive learning platforms can track student progress and adjust the difficulty level of the material accordingly. Personalized feedback and coaching can help students address their individual weaknesses and strengths.

Microlearning and Stackable Credentials

Microlearning, which involves delivering content in short, digestible segments, is becoming increasingly popular in online MBA programs. Microlearning modules can focus on specific skills or concepts, allowing students to learn at their own pace and focus on areas where they need the most improvement. Stackable credentials, such as certificates and badges, can be earned by completing individual courses or modules, allowing students to build their skills incrementally and demonstrate their expertise to employers.

Focus on Data Analytics and Digital Skills

The demand for data analytics and digital skills is growing rapidly in the business world. Online MBA programs are increasingly incorporating courses and specializations in data analytics, business intelligence, digital marketing, and cybersecurity. These programs equip students with the skills and knowledge necessary to succeed in a data-driven economy.

Emphasis on Soft Skills

While technical skills are important, soft skills, such as communication, leadership, teamwork, and problem-solving, are equally crucial for success in the business world. Online MBA programs are increasingly emphasizing the development of soft skills through group projects, simulations, and leadership training programs. These programs help students become effective communicators, collaborators, and leaders.

Global Collaboration

Online MBA programs are facilitating global collaboration through virtual teams, international case studies, and partnerships with international institutions. These programs expose students to diverse perspectives and prepare them for the challenges of working in a globalized business environment. Students have the opportunity to collaborate with classmates from different countries, learn about different cultures, and develop cross-cultural communication skills.
